§ 203. Washrooms, washing facilities and waterclosets for elevator\nemployees. There shall be provided and maintained for the use of all\npersons employed in operating freight or passenger elevators adequate\nand convenient washrooms or washing facilities and a sufficient number\nof suitable and convenient waterclosets. Where the elevator is used in\nor in connection with a factory or mercantile establishment, the\nprovisions of sections two hundred and ninety-three and two hundred and\nninety-five shall apply to wash-rooms, washing facilities and\nwaterclosets for employees mentioned in this section; and where the\nelevator is used in any other building or place, the provisions of such\nsections three hundred and seventy-eight and three hundred and\neighty-one shall apply to washrooms, washing facilities and waterclosets\nfor employees engaged in the care, custody or operation of an elevator\nin such building or place. For the purpose of so applying the sections\nlast referred to, the term "mercantile establishment" as therein used\nshall be deemed to mean and include a building in which the elevator is\nlocated or with which it connects.\n
